Christmas Story Prompts
Take an idea below, modify it, change, it, or expand on it. But whatever you do, don’t stop until you turn it into a 500 to 1,000 word short story for children:

  1. The snowflakes looked like tiny angels fluttering by.

  2. As the snow hit the ground, the children new Christmas was just around the corner. They loved everything about Christmas, the snow, the cold air, the hot chocolate, and even…

  3. Spending Christmas in California seemed like the perfect escape. Plenty of sunshine, no snow, and no distractions. She could wallow in self-pity and escape her family’s prying. Then she met a homeless child and everything changed.

  4. The family just moved into their new home. With only five days until Christmas, they were worried that the rough won’t be done in time and they’d have to spend Christmas at the nearest motel.

  5. Grandpa arrived just in time for us to build our annual snow man, only this time grandpa…

  6. As I watched grandma prepare her traditional apple pie, my mind wandered back to the time, I as a child…

  7. A young girl’s father is off fighting the war and she begs God to bring home in time for Christmas. With one 24 hours until Christmas, her mother fears her faith in God will be compromised, but then a miracle happens…

  8. Determined to show her selfish children just how lucky they really are, one mom takes her children down to the local shelter to volunteer for Christmas dinner. What happens next is short of a miracle.

  9. Twin boys run away from an English orphanage, hope on a train bound for America and arrive at Ellis Island just in time to experience...

  10. After hearing about the devastation of last night’s blizzard, one classroom decides to raise enough money to help two families replace the cattle they’ve lost—after all, it’s their livelihood. Once the media takes wind of their new project, things get a little crazy, but thankfully things turn around quickly and the true meaning of the gift takes precedence.

  11. Determined to escape the commercialism of Christmas one family boycotts Christmas, rents a secluded cabin in the mountains, discovers a family in much need of help, and discovers the true meaning of Christmas.

  12. Wanting to do something completely out of character, one family decides to host a family reunion, on a cruise ship, during the Christmas holiday.

  13. As the soldier prepared to spend Christmas without his family, he began to pray that his stay, in this foreign country, could touch the life of just one person that his sacrifice would be worth it. With only four hours until Christmas, he grew weary and restless, then…

  14. Santa Claus knelt beside the infant child to kiss her goodnight, only to discover her heart slowly fading away (miracle of Christmas story).

  15. I always thought Santa Claus wasn’t real, but then we read about St. Nicholas in our history books and that night…

  16. Santa Claus gets stranded in Africa and it’s up to the animals to save Christmas…

  17. The North Pole is in trouble, the snow caps are melting and Santa’s home will soon be destroyed. Determined to find help, one elf leaves the North Pole in hope of finding a miracle.

  18. After vacationing in the Bahamas, it’s time for Santa and his elves to return to work and prepare for the big day, but as they travel back to the North Pole, Santa’s sleigh mysteriously enters a time warp and is taken five hundred years into the future…

  19. Determined to prove Christmas is a faux, a young boy grows up to become the world’s smartest scientist. After years of experimenting, he finally develops a time machine that takes him back in time. And what he discovers will change his life forever.

  20. Pick one character from the Bible who lived during Christ’s birth and tell the story of Christmas from his perspective.

  21. Pick a place and time in history and build a Christmas story around that era.

  22. Pick your favorite sitcom and write a Christmas story based on the characters of that sitcom.

  23. Peter Pan comes back to visit Wendy as she’s giving birth to her fifth child on Christmas morning. While waiting for her to come out of the delivery room, Peter tells her children the story of Christmas, as only Peter can.

  24. Chestnuts roasting by an open fire provoke beautiful imagery, but what happens when two squirrels break into the house and try to steal those chestnuts off that open fire?

  25. A ghost from the past creeps back into the life of one mother, who thinks she’s going crazy, only to discover a Christmas gift that could come no other way.

  26. Little Annie has always wanted a harp, she’d been practicing on a rented harp for years, then on Christmas morning a mysterious package arrives on her doorstep. Inside is the harp of her dreams, but there’s only one thing wrong…this harp talks!

  27. Determined to stop the prejudices in his town, one little boy devises a plan to bring churches from every congregation together for Christmas service.

  28. Every year the community picks one family, out of hat, to place the Christmas star on the town Christmas tree. This year, the honor belongs to…

  29. Ever since she was a little girl, she dreamed of caroling through her town, in old fashioned costumes, and spreading the Christmas cheer. But she was always so shy. Now she’s 70 years old and she doesn’t want to die never having accomplished the one thing she’s longed to do. With all the courage she can muster up, she sets out to put together the largest group of carolers her town has ever seen.

  30. Pick one of your favorite Christmas memories and build a children’s story around that memory. Change the setting, incorporate new conversations, add more excitement, and don’t forget to have fun!
